We analyze the Majorana equation in the limit where the particle is at rest. We show that several counterintuitive features, absent in the rest limit of the Dirac equation, do appear, among which are Dirac-like positive energy solutions that turn into negative energy ones by free evolution, or nonstandard oscillations and interference between real and imaginary spinor components for complex solutions. We also study the ultrarelativistic limit, showing that the Majorana and Dirac equations mutually converge. Furthermore, we propose a physical implementation in trapped ions.
